    METER is a project organized by the Illinois Professional Learners' Partnership. IPLP is funded by the U.S. Department of Education through a Teacher Quality Enhancement grant. The partnership is a collaborative effort between five universities across the state (Illinois State University, Loyola University-Chicago, Northeastern Illinois University, Roosevelt University, University of Illinois-Urbana/Champaign) and their respective partners. The University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ign partners with Danville High School.

 

    The vision of the partnership is to re-design and transform the way universities prepare their graduates to teach in high-need Illinois K-12 schools. Linked to that vision are three major goals focused on providing: 1) the collaborative reflection and planning necessary to undertake and coordinate the project's components; 2) the professional preparation that pre-service and new teachers will need to teach in high-need schools; 3) the plans to manage the organizational change process in teacher education reform.
